Two murder arrests made after man dies in stabbing
Two people have been arrested on suspicion of murder after a 22-year-old man was fatally stabbed in west London, the Metropolitan Police has said.
A man and a woman, both aged 21, remain in police custody after being arrested on Sunday in connection with the death of Haruun Hassan.
Police were called to the junction of Bath Road and Great Southwest Road in Hounslow at 01:47 BST on Tuesday, following reports of a knife attack.
Hassan, who lived locally, was found with serious injuries and died at the scene despite the efforts of paramedics from the London Ambulance Service.
The Met has said his next-of-kin are being supported by specialist officers.
Det Ch Insp Paul Waller said: "Our thoughts remain with Haruun's family during this very difficult time.
"Our investigation is progressing and we have made two arrests, with those people now in custody."
The investigation remains ongoing and police have urged anyone with information to come forward.
